Join Debbie, Kelly & Courtney in the lush jungle of Costa Rica for an immersive, transformational week of learning, growing, and creating a new space for you to confidently step into your life's purpose. This serene, beautiful setting offers the perfect backdrop for self-discovery, healing and breath!

Our Breathwork Facilitator Training will empower you through your own breathwork practice, intuition and self-inquiry. It will give you the confidence and tools needed to build your own breathwork business and guide others to lead a life of fulfillment, joy and love!

PROGRAM CURRICULUM – included but not limited to:

Foundations of Breathwork
Trauma in Relation to Breathwork
The Business of Breathwork
Practical Experience as a Breathwork Facilitator
How to Powerfully Assist
The Art of Music and Creating Safety
The Brain in Relation to Breathwork
Non-Ordinary States of Consciousness
Working 1:1, with Partners, and in Group Settings

The closest international airport to Peace Retreat is The Daniel Oduber International Airport in Liberia (LIR), Guanacaste. Peace Retreat is approximately a 75 minute drive from Liberia Airport.

Many of our packages include airport transportation. If it does not, a shuttle can be added on when you book for $110 USD (one-way). Please list your flight info when you book.
